Scenario to transfer user comments to SQL with PowerApps and Flow

I'd like to add a feature into my report that enables end users to add comments. I'd like to add these comments to my SQL database and link them back to my report. I'm not using Power BI Report Server.

 

Scenario:

  • Add button or link to report that triggers PowerApps.
  • PowerApps has a form for commenting.
  • When user is done with commenting, user will trigger a Flow that transfers data to SQL database.

 

I already know how to do the second and third bullet. First one is a tricky for me.

 

Is this scenario even possible?
